光電鼠標(biāo)設(shè)計方案


光電鼠標(biāo)設(shè)計方案
1. 設(shè)計概述
光電鼠標(biāo)是一種利用光學(xué)傳感器和 DSP(數(shù)字信號處理)技術(shù)進行運動檢測的計算機輸入設(shè)備。相較于傳統(tǒng)的機械鼠標(biāo),光電鼠標(biāo)無須使用機械部件,因此具有更高的精度、更好的耐用性和更流暢的用戶體驗。本設(shè)計方案詳細介紹了一款基于先進光學(xué)傳感器的光電鼠標(biāo),并提供核心元器件的優(yōu)選方案。
光電鼠標(biāo)的基本原理是利用 LED 或激光光源照射桌面,并通過光學(xué)傳感器捕捉表面圖像的變化來計算鼠標(biāo)的位移。這種方式相比機械鼠標(biāo)減少了摩擦,提高了耐用性,同時也帶來了更高的定位精度,適用于各種辦公、游戲和專業(yè)設(shè)計應(yīng)用。
2. 設(shè)計需求與技術(shù)指標(biāo)
在本方案中,我們將設(shè)計一款支持有線和無線雙模式的光電鼠標(biāo),滿足高精度、低功耗和人體工學(xué)設(shè)計的要求。主要技術(shù)指標(biāo)如下:
傳感方式:光學(xué)傳感
分辨率:800~3200 DPI 可調(diào)
接口類型:USB 或無線 2.4GHz
工作電壓:3.3V / 5V
主控芯片:支持 USB HID 協(xié)議
傳感器:高靈敏度 CMOS 傳感器
加速度:> 20G
刷新率:> 6000 FPS
數(shù)據(jù)傳輸率:125Hz~1000Hz
功耗:低功耗設(shè)計,適用于無線鼠標(biāo)
此外,為了適應(yīng)市場需求,我們還將考慮 RGB 背光燈效設(shè)計,并支持可編程按鍵功能。
3. 方案框架與電路框圖
本光電鼠標(biāo)方案主要由以下部分組成:
光學(xué)傳感器模塊:用于捕捉移動圖像并進行數(shù)字信號處理。
主控 MCU:處理傳感器數(shù)據(jù),并通過 USB 或無線傳輸數(shù)據(jù)。
無線/有線通信模塊:用于數(shù)據(jù)傳輸。
電源管理模塊:為各個部分提供穩(wěn)定的電壓。
按鍵與滾輪:用戶輸入組件。
RGB 燈效控制(可選):提供個性化視覺效果。
+------------------+
| 光學(xué)傳感器模塊 |
+--------+---------+
|
v
+------------------+
| MCU |
+--------+---------+
|
+------------------+
| 無線/USB 通信模塊 |
+------------------+
|
+------------------+
| 電源管理 & RGB |
+------------------+
4. 關(guān)鍵元器件及選型
4.1 光學(xué)傳感器
型號:PixArt PMW3325 / PMW3389 / PAW3395
作用:
負責(zé)捕捉表面移動數(shù)據(jù),轉(zhuǎn)換為數(shù)字信號并傳輸至 MCU 進行處理。
PMW3389 具有高達 16000 DPI 的分辨率,適用于高端電競鼠標(biāo)。
PMW3325 適用于中端鼠標(biāo),DPI 范圍 100~5000,可調(diào)。
PAW3395 采用更先進的低功耗設(shè)計,適用于無線鼠標(biāo)。
選用理由:
業(yè)界公認(rèn)的高性能光學(xué)傳感器。
低功耗,適用于無線鼠標(biāo)。
高精度,支持不同分辨率切換。
4.2 MCU 主控芯片
型號:GD32F303RCT6 / STM32F103RCT6 / nRF52840(無線)
作用:
處理光學(xué)傳感器數(shù)據(jù),計算并傳輸至 USB 或無線模塊。
負責(zé)按鍵掃描、電池管理和燈效控制。
選用理由:
高性能 Cortex-M4 核心,帶 DSP 加速,適用于復(fù)雜算法處理。
USB 2.0 支持 HID 協(xié)議。
低功耗 MCU 可減少無線鼠標(biāo)的能耗。
4.3 無線通信模塊
型號:nRF24L01+ / BK2425 / Nordic nRF52840
作用:
負責(zé) 2.4GHz 無線通信。
nRF24L01+ 具有更低功耗、穩(wěn)定性高。
BK2425 價格更低,適用于低成本設(shè)計。
nRF52840 是完整的 SoC 方案,適用于高端無線鼠標(biāo)。
4.4 USB 通信芯片
型號:CH559 / CY7C68013A / ATmega16U2
作用:
處理 USB HID 協(xié)議,使鼠標(biāo)可以通過 USB 連接至計算機。
CH559 低功耗,支持 USB 全速通信。
ATmega16U2 兼容 Arduino 生態(tài),適用于可編程鼠標(biāo)方案。
4.5 RGB 燈效控制
型號:WS2812B / SK6812
作用:
負責(zé)控制 RGB 背光 LED,實現(xiàn)動態(tài)燈效。
采用單線數(shù)據(jù)協(xié)議,減少 MCU 負擔(dān)。
4.6 電源管理
型號:SY8120B1ABC(DC-DC 降壓芯片)+ LDO AMS1117
作用:
提供 3.3V/5V 穩(wěn)定電源。
DC-DC 降壓效率高,適用于無線鼠標(biāo)低功耗設(shè)計。
4.7 按鍵 & 滾輪
按鍵型號:Omron D2FC-F-7N
滾輪編碼器:ALPS EC11
5. 電路設(shè)計
電路設(shè)計包括:
光學(xué)傳感器電路
MCU 連接電路
無線/USB 通信電路
電源管理電路
按鍵與滾輪接口電路
RGB 燈效控制電路
6. 方案優(yōu)勢
高性能傳感器:采用 PMW3389 或 PMW3325,提供高精度運動檢測。
低功耗設(shè)計:適用于無線鼠標(biāo),續(xù)航更長。
模塊化架構(gòu):支持 USB 和無線方案切換。
高兼容性:支持 HID 標(biāo)準(zhǔn)協(xié)議,無需額外驅(qū)動。
可定制燈效:RGB 控制芯片提供豐富視覺體驗。
靈活按鍵布局:支持可編程按鍵,提高用戶體驗。
7. 生產(chǎn)與測試流程
PCB 設(shè)計與生產(chǎn):優(yōu)化電路布局,減少 EMI 干擾。
軟件測試:測試 DPI 切換、按鍵響應(yīng)。
環(huán)境適應(yīng)性測試:模擬不同桌面材質(zhì)的適應(yīng)性。
無線穩(wěn)定性測試:確保信號不丟包,延遲控制在 1ms 以內(nèi)。
8. 結(jié)論
本設(shè)計方案基于高性能光學(xué)傳感器和 MCU,結(jié)合低功耗電源管理方案,實現(xiàn)了一款高精度、低功耗、可定制的光電鼠標(biāo)。未來可優(yōu)化軟件算法,提高 DPI 調(diào)節(jié)靈活性,并優(yōu)化無線通信協(xié)議以降低延遲,同時擴展 AI 識別功能,增強智能鼠標(biāo)的交互體驗。
責(zé)任編輯:David
【免責(zé)聲明】
1、本文內(nèi)容、數(shù)據(jù)、圖表等來源于網(wǎng)絡(luò)引用或其他公開資料,版權(quán)歸屬原作者、原發(fā)表出處。若版權(quán)所有方對本文的引用持有異議,請聯(lián)系拍明芯城(marketing@iczoom.com),本方將及時處理。
2、本文的引用僅供讀者交流學(xué)習(xí)使用,不涉及商業(yè)目的。
3、本文內(nèi)容僅代表作者觀點,拍明芯城不對內(nèi)容的準(zhǔn)確性、可靠性或完整性提供明示或暗示的保證。讀者閱讀本文后做出的決定或行為,是基于自主意愿和獨立判斷做出的,請讀者明確相關(guān)結(jié)果。
4、如需轉(zhuǎn)載本方擁有版權(quán)的文章,請聯(lián)系拍明芯城(marketing@iczoom.com)注明“轉(zhuǎn)載原因”。未經(jīng)允許私自轉(zhuǎn)載拍明芯城將保留追究其法律責(zé)任的權(quán)利。
拍明芯城擁有對此聲明的最終解釋權(quán)。